A Pallid Harrier (female) with a grasshopper catch from the Nrityagrama grasslands in Hesarghatta. The original lake bed has transformed into an amazing waterfowl habitat with species like Northern Pintails, Northern Shovellers, Bar Headed Geese, Black winged stilts, grebes and cormorants to name a few. The harriers are now seen frequently in a nearby grassland.
